Title: Assistant Coach - Sprints

Doug Caves begins his first season with the Worcester State women's track and field program. He will work exclusively with the women's sprints group.

Coach Caves brings a wealth of knowledge as a former standout student-athlete at UMass Lowell. From 2007-10, he was honored as an eight-time All-American including four times in the 400 meters, a trio of occasions in the 4x400 meter relay and once in the distance medley relay.

Coach Caves also was New England Champion in the 400 three times including twice in the indoors, the indoor 4x400 relay and he was also runner-up in the 200 meters during the 2010 outdoor season. 

During the 2009-10 season Coach Caves was ranked as one of the top 400 meter sprinters in the United States and he set a personal best time of 46.23. He still holds UMass Lowell marks in both the indoor and outdoor 400 meters as well as the 4x400 meter relay.

Originally a native of Oxford, Coach Caves was an All-State Champion in the 600 meters and he was ranked ninth nationally in the event. He still holds eight Oxford High school records from the cross country season all the way up to the 600.

In 2011, Coach Caves spent a season as a volunteer coach at his alma mater. He graduated with a 3.2 grade point average from UMass Lowell with a double major in Psycology and Criminal Justice.
